Education Planner:
This site provides 24-access to self-assessment and career development tools, current career data, nationwide college searches including business, nursing and trade schools, as well as online admission and student aid applications. Education Planner has test prep info and practice tests for the PSAT, SAT and ACT, an essay writing section and student resume builder, student aid calculators and articles about higher education.
